## Runbook: Password Reset Flow (v2)

The revamped Northgale reset flow issues single-use tokens with a 15-minute expiry and invalidates all prior tokens on request. If a user reports a dead link, confirm they used the most recent email before escalating. Never extend token lifetime manually. The flow reads its settings at startup; the active values are below.

service settings:
FRAMIR_LOG_LEVEL=debug
FRAMIR_METRICS_HOST=metrics.framir.tolvaqcorp.corp
FRAMIR_POOL_SIZE=16

## Changelog — Catalog cache defaults changed

As of release 12.4, the Mercantia catalog service no longer invalidates cache entries on every SKU write. Invalidation now batches on a short interval, which cut origin load by roughly a third in staging without observable staleness complaints. Please review dashboards after rollout. The new defaults shipped are as follows.

config for bahof-tahaf:
WENDOR_LOG_LEVEL=debug
WENDOR_METRICS_HOST=metrics.wendor.lumiclabs.internal
WENDOR_POOL_SIZE=4

## Service Accounts — Datefold Localization Service

The Datefold service renders locale-aware date formats for all Brightmoor apps. Each consuming team uses a dedicated service account rather than shared user credentials; accounts are provisioned by the platform group and reviewed quarterly. For the eng sync demo, the staging account has read access to the format-rules API only. The staging account authenticates with the key shown directly below.

gateway credential: zpat7_wu4aBVX

# Build Provenance: Incremental Rebuilds on Mosswire

Quick primer: Mosswire only rebuilds pages whose content hash changed, so "why didn't my page update?" usually means the source hash matched. Every incremental run writes a provenance record — which inputs, which template version, which cache entries it reused. If output looks stale, don't nuke the cache first; check the provenance log. Each record is keyed by the token that appears below.

build token for fafof-tageg: htk21_f30a3062ec5a0972b3bbf